: jm 554...; svn commit -m "bug 5752: add sa-update --install switch, to allow
installation of already-downloaded rule update tarballs without performing a
download"
Sending        sa-update.raw
Transmitting file data .
Committed revision 637451.


next things to do: 

- remove the rules files from the dist tarballs (but leave language files?
other stuff in /usr/share/spamassassin that isn't in the updates)

- add warning in Mail::SpamAssassin if no rules are found

- fix "make disttest" to get the rules somehow


BTW, regarding (b) from the original comment 1:

'b) We have multiple areas that need updating when rules/scores/etc need
changing.  ie: spamassassin/rules/branches/3.2 and
spamassassin/branches/3.2/rules.  Do we update both of them?  Just the updates
area?  Do we add new rules to both or just for updates?'

I suggest we get rid of spamassassin/rules/branches/3.2, and instead start
building updates from spamassassin/branches/3.2/rules.  that means that dev is
simpler, since we have a working tree at all times during development; it's
only in the distribution tarball and after that that we use /var/lib.
